Closing and Reopening Cases in CONNECTIONS

There are occasions when a CONNECTIONS case must be closed and reopened for administrative reasons (e.g. close and reopen a case to correct a CID date, close protective case and reopen a preventive case in New York City). When this occurs it is important to relate the individuals in the new case to the existing Person ID and merge the new case with the closed case number. It is also very important that there is communication between the staff with a role in the case prior to the case closing. The Case Manager should make sure that the staff with a role in the case are aware that the case will be closed and reopened. It is also important to note that all "To Do's" related to a case are deleted when the case is closed, and will disappear from the To Do lists of staff who were assigned to the case when it is closed.
